Journal: BMC Oral Health
Article Title: MicroRNA-155 targets SOCS1 to inhibit osteoclast differentiation during orthodontic tooth movement
doi: 10.1186/s12903-023-03443-8
Figure Lengend Snippet: Compared with the BMMNCs without OC induction, the expression of miR-155 in BMMNCS after 3 days of induction showed an opposite trend with osteoclast-related markers. A The expression of osteoclast-related markers, including CTSK, TRAP, and NFATc1, was up-regulated in OC-treated cells, as detected by RT-PCR (p < 0.05), while miR-155 expression was significantly down-regulated (p < 0.05). B The RT-PCR results were visualized as a heat map to analyze the expression patterns, revealing the inverse trend of miR-155 compared to the other three genes. Student’s t-test, n = 3, ***P < 0.001, ****P < 0.0001

Journal: BMC Oral Health
Article Title: MicroRNA-155 targets SOCS1 to inhibit osteoclast differentiation during orthodontic tooth movement
doi: 10.1186/s12903-023-03443-8
Figure Lengend Snippet: After transfection with miR-155 mimic, the expression of osteoclast-related markers decreased. A The expression of osteoclast-related markers, including CTSK, TRAP, and NFATc1, was observed to decrease significantly in miR-155 mimic transfected cells (p < 0.05). B-C TRAP staining was performed on cells induced for osteoclast after 5 days of transfection, and a notable reduction in the number of TRAP-positive cells was observed. TRAP-positive cell area was quantified by Image J, the scale bars are 100 μm. D-E Western blotting showed that the expressions of osteoclast-related proteins CTSK and NFATc1 decreased after 5 days of osteoclast induction. Image J was used for densitometric analysis measurements. Student’s t-test, n = 3, *P < 0.05, **P < 0.01, ****P < 0.0001

Journal: BMC Oral Health
Article Title: MicroRNA-155 targets SOCS1 to inhibit osteoclast differentiation during orthodontic tooth movement
doi: 10.1186/s12903-023-03443-8
Figure Lengend Snippet: After transfection with miR-155 inhibitor, the expression of osteoclast-related indicators increased. A The expression of the osteoclast-related marker CTSK was observed to increase, while miR-155 was decreased in cells transfected with the inhibitor reagent for 48 h followed by osteoclast induction for 3 days (p < 0.05). However, there was no significant difference in the expression of TRAP and NFATc1. B-C TRAP staining was performed on cells induced for osteoclast for 5 days after transfection, and a notable increase in the number of TRAP-positive cells was observed. TRAP-positive cell area was quantified by Image J, the scale bars are 100 μm. D-E Western blotting showed that the expressions of osteoclast-related proteins CTSK and NFATc1 were increased after 5 days of osteoclast induction. Image J was used for densitometric analysis measurements. Student’s t-test, n = 3, *P < 0.05, ****P < 0.0001

Journal: BMC Oral Health
Article Title: MicroRNA-155 targets SOCS1 to inhibit osteoclast differentiation during orthodontic tooth movement
doi: 10.1186/s12903-023-03443-8
Figure Lengend Snippet: AntagomiR-155 increased osteoclast-related markers in gingival tissues. A The expression of miR-155, as well as osteoclast-related markers CTSK and TRAP, was found to be increased in the AntagomiR-155 group (TM 5d + AntagomiR-155) compared to the orthodontic group (TM 5d). B-C Western blotting analysis revealed that TM 5d + AntagomiR-155 resulted in an upregulation of the osteoclast-related protein NFATc1 in gingival tissues. D At the other time point, the AntagomiR-155 group (TM 12d + AntagomiR-155) showed significantly decreased miR-155 expression and increased osteoclast-related marker NFATc1 expression compared with the orthodontic group (TM 12d). There was also a tendency for increased TRAP expression. E-F Western blotting showed that TM 12d + AntagomiR-155 increased the expression of osteoclast-related protein CTSK in gingival tissues. Student’s t-test, n = 3, *P < 0.05, **P < 0.01, ****P < 0.0001
